BIO
Alina Amir is a Pakistani-American TV drama and comedy writer (much to the dismay of her engineer parents). She writes sharp-tongued South Asian women who thrive in the morally gray and use lies to chase their dreams or appease their families. After graduating from law school, she worked as a copywriter for five years.
She is currently pursuing her MFA in Screenwriting at UCLA, where she was awarded the Ron A. Baham Memorial Fellowship in Comedy and the John H. and Patricia W. Mitchell Fellowship. She was also named a UCLA Sloan Finalist and selected for Roadmap's Top Tier Program. Her pilot, The Other Side, was a semi-finalist in Scriptation's 2025 Showcase and her pilot, The Marriage Game, was a quarter finalist in Final Draft's Big Break 2025.
Alina has worked at several production companies including SK Global, Muse Entertainment, and Toluca Pictures, where she completed script coverage and tracked industry trends.
Despite bringing home a born-and-bred Pakistani husband, she continues to disappoint her parents with questions about God's sexism and lack of offspring. She currently lives in Los Angeles with her husband and opinionated orange tabby.
